Narrative:
c/n : 683D-9020
BAF SERIAL: FX-05

1963-05-21: taken on charge by the Belgian Air Force
1963-05-22: delivered from Sabca to 350sq/1W by kap Georges Castermans
1964-10-27: Cat.1 - crew chief injures his hand between the flaps during the
'five finger check'
1968-06-20: at Samrée-Dochamps/Luxembourg Cat.5,
during a flight from Bitburg (Germany) to Bevekom, the aircraft hits some trees
and the pilot is forced to eject after loss of power
pilot: Cdt-Vl Vandegaer H. OK, Wings Ops 1 Wing
1968-06-20: written off
